Transaction ab4e3061ed1663fe224a2c1df913e15898513c4b414b9929afa3821f512356fc
1 Input
1 Output
-
ab4e3061ed1663fe224a2c1df913e15898513c4b414b9929afa3821f512356fc:0
- value
- 667689
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9592e9555c562ab923bde96a9a29391ba1770dc0 OP_EQUAL
- address
- 3FKtbiLmtsaJ9H9D2rPb7CzfUtWoJ91hN2